Message type: E = Error
Message class: MMRP01 - Rapid Planning Matrix
Message number: 207
Message text: An internal error has occurred: Deleting crosses in the planning matrix

- An internal error has occurred: Deleting crosses in the planning matrix ?The SAP error message MMRP01207, which states "An internal error has occurred: Deleting crosses in the planning matrix," typically occurs in the context of the Material Requirements Planning (MRP) module when there is an issue with the planning matrix used for planning materials. This error can arise due to various reasons, including data inconsistencies, configuration issues, or problems with the planning matrix itself.
Possible Causes:
- Data Inconsistencies: There may be inconsistencies in the master data related to materials, such as incorrect or missing information in the material master or planning data.
- Configuration Issues: Incorrect settings in the MRP configuration or planning parameters can lead to this error.
- System Bugs: There may be bugs or issues in the SAP system that cause this error to occur under certain conditions.
- Locking Issues: If another process is locking the planning matrix or related data, it may lead to this error when trying to delete crosses.
Solutions:
- Check Master Data: Verify the material master data for the materials involved. Ensure that all necessary fields are filled out correctly and that there are no inconsistencies.
- Review MRP Configuration: Check the configuration settings for MRP in the system. Ensure that all parameters are set correctly and that there are no conflicts.
- Analyze Logs: Use transaction codes like SLG1 (Application Log) to check for any related logs that might provide more context about the error.
- Recreate Planning Matrix: If the planning matrix is corrupted, you may need to recreate it. This can often resolve issues related to internal errors.
- Check for Locks: Use transaction SM12 to check for any locks on the relevant tables or data. If there are locks, you may need to wait for them to be released or contact your system administrator.
- SAP Notes: Check the SAP Support Portal for any relevant SAP Notes that might address this specific error. There may be patches or updates available that resolve the issue.
- Contact SAP Support: If the issue persists after trying the above solutions, consider reaching out to SAP Support for further assistance. Provide them with detailed information about the error, including any logs or screenshots.
